Employees, Directors and Officers of the Society are encouraged to report to the executive director good faith and credible information about any financial impropriety, an illegal practice or engaging in unethical conduct which creates, or appears to create, a conflict of interest with the Society. This would include, but not be limited to, engaging in abusive or intimidating behavior or any other conduct contrary to the Society mission. The Society will investigate the complaint through the Audit Committee to the Connecticut Humane Society Board of Directors and shall take appropriate action upon conclusion of the investigation. The Society will use its best efforts to protect an employee who makes a good faith and credible report of financial impropriety, illegal practice or unethical conduct from retaliatory actions.
